How joint problems are assessed

Understanding the pain pattern

Assessment starts with where the pain is felt, how long it has been present, and how it affects walking, stairs, sitting, sleep, and daily activity.

Linking symptoms to examination and imaging

Movement, swelling, stiffness, and instability are reviewed and correlated with X-rays or MRI when needed.

Matching treatment to the condition

Many patients begin with conservative care, while surgery is discussed only when it is clearly indicated and likely to improve function.

What may be needed after assessment

Structured conservative care

Medication, activity modification, and physiotherapy may be sufficient when the condition can improve without surgery.

A specialist procedure when needed

Arthroscopy, reconstructive surgery, or joint replacement may be discussed when conservative options are no longer enough.

Clear follow-up during recovery

The aim is not only pain relief, but safer return to movement with step-by-step follow-up suited to the condition.
